Moment of impact, January 13th 1997 Australian Network for Art and Technology National Summer School Hobart Tasmania Longtitute 147 degrees east Lattitude 42.5 degrees south.

A collective of artists who might be identified by geographic relationship, rather than anything else.

Coming from six Australian states, from a variety of skill bases, we are concerned with a range of approaches to the digital realm.

Since collision and fusion, we have become a collective jumble of echo's communicating mostly via dreams, email and IRC.

Feeding back into ourselves, expanding and contracting, this is a growing space. A continual flow of discourse beyond geographical distance.

The current project, Lingua Elettrica embodies actual collision, the meshing of a shared concern with motility (spontaneous or independent movement) with a fascination for "living" unstable systems.
